Top pay as a share of expenses
In 2024, the highest total compensation at BLUEGRASS INSTITUTE FOR PUBLIC POLICY SO equaled 26% of the organization's total expenses. The median for education organizations is 7%.
Based on 26,320 education organ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

Fell 12%
over 2 years
From $74k in 2022 to $65k in 2024.
Estimated with BLS CPI-U for the South region, restating filed pay into May 2026 dollars. A restatement of past pay, not current or projected pay.
Chief Executive Officer pay fell 12% from 2022 to 2024, while revenue fell 5%.
Pay for the position itself, not any one person. The officeholder may have changed between 2022 and 2024.
